From http://www.terrasd.comBEST New American

Menu
If there is a discrepancy between the establishment's online price and the price at their business establishment; the latter shall be considered the correct price.

Terra American Bistro Menu

7091 El Cajon Blvd, San Diego, CA

American Restaurant

(619) 293-7088


<